Google has announced a delay in the rollout of its new Gemini AI, which is set to replace Google Assistant on Android devices. Initially expected to complete the transition by the end of 2025, the timeline has been pushed back to 2026 to ensure a smoother switch between the two AI systems, though no specific deadline has been established. Currently, newer devices like the Google Pixel 10 exclusively feature Gemini, while older devices still allow users to toggle between the two assistants. This transition is significant for the AI/ML community as it marks a critical shift in Google's approach to voice-activated AI, moving towards a more unified and sophisticated assistant. The challenges encountered during the switch—particularly with smart home devices—highlight the technical hurdles that accompany such a major overhaul. As Google works to implement Gemini across various platforms, including Android Auto and smart home gadgets, it underscores the complexity of building a cohesive AI ecosystem and the need for extensive user testing to resolve potential issues.
